AKay47 a.k.a Allen Kedea is young creative musician from Central Province, Papua New Guinea.
Like most island musicians Allen learned to play music at an early age 'by-ear'. Having no formal training he learned to play by jamming with his older brother (David Kedea Jnr) and father (famous lead guitarist David Kedea Snr). At an early age Allen picked up on the art of harmony, song structure, music composition, guitar & piano rhythm and lead section and basic percussion.
Having composed his first song at the age of 14 and eventually going on to win the festival of music in 1997 in high school at the age of 17 pushed Allen to pursue music in his university years in Brisbane while studying at Griffith University's QLD College of Art - Bachelor of Design.
Allen lived in Brisbane (Australia) for the larger part of his teen & adult life (1991-2007) moved back to PNG late 2007 to work on a youth based project funded by World Bank & AusAID called The ONE Motu-Koita Youth Music Competition which was targeted at helping youth from all motu-koita villages within the PNG's national capital district.
Since moving back to PNG the AKay47 brand has proved to be a winning success with Allen touring PNG in 2009 Djing in all the major provinces in PNG.
Allen is currently working on his 2nd studio album under the AKay47 alias.
